Sale process for the Marrow Point coatings unit is on track. Two bidders remain: Tellvane Group and a consortium led by Ashgrove Partners. Indicative offers due end of month. Carve-out accounting is complete; shared-services separation costs estimated and absorbed in the Q2 plan. Staff communications held until signing. Regulatory exposure assessed as low. Risks: bidder withdrawal, working-capital dispute. Mitigations prepared. Recommendation and timetable attached. The confidential position on proceeds allocation follows immediately below.

board note of kagaf-kajog: Only 5 of the 80 pilot accounts renewed Holix, so a churn review is set for April 1.

# Flaglight Rollouts — Approvals

Quick version for on-call: any rollout touching more than 5% of traffic needs an approval in Flaglight before the ramp continues. Kill switches don't need approval — just flip them and note it in the incident channel. Scheduled ramps pause automatically if error budget burns hot. If you're stuck at 2 a.m. with a pending approval, there's one person authorized to override, and that's the approver below.

account owner for tagep-bafof: Norael Gilax Juleth

**Runbook: Account Recovery — Tenant Rate Quotas**

Heads up: each tenant on Quillbase gets 5 recovery attempts per hour, hard-capped. If a customer burns through them, don't just bump the quota — check with Mira on the trust team first, since repeated resets often mean something fishy. To unlock the quota override console, use the passphrase below.

vault phrase of yaguf-hahaf = druath-holix

## Changelog — WanderEar v4.2: changed defaults

For anyone new to the team: WanderEar is the audio-guide app used by the Hollis Bay Museum. In v4.2 we changed several defaults — offline caching is now on, autoplay between exhibits is off, and transcripts download with every track. These affect fresh installs only. The new default configuration is shown below.

deployment values, bahop-tahog:
[kasvan]
port = 11211
team = kasdor
host = kasvan.orvexforge.example
region = lower-3
access_code = ac_76e68d
timeout_ms = 2000